Pursuing your passion, do what you love to do
Author: Keith Abraham

Most people spend most of their lives earning a living instead of designing a life! When was the last time you sat down and thought about where you are going and how you are going to get there. A recent study done by Keith Abraham who holds regular ‘Designing Your Life’ seminars across Australia, showed that most people spend more time planning there next holiday or buying their next car, than sitting down and working out what they really want out of their life.

Do you have a passion or a love for life?

You see, not everyone leads their life; many people just get by, not ahead! In the next few paragraphs my goal is to prompt you in asking yourself how much time do you spend planning for your life. In actual fact you may have more questions than answers when you finish reading this article. Here are 8 keys to consider if you want to achieve your potential and be continually fulfilled in the process.

1. Dare To Be Different

Statistics show us that only 3% people sit down and actually write out their goals. So if you want to be different write out your life plan. Think about where do you want to be in the next 10 years? Before you say, “That is years away!” Think about your age, and then take off 10 years. Was that, so long ago?

2. Desire to Change

Nothing different will happen until someone changes something. What do you need to change to tap into your current opportunities and your true potential? I believe that if you want to master change, then all you have to do is make a small change this week that will effect next week. If you continue to do these small changes then you will perfect whatever you are trying to change or improve upon. This process will make it easier for you to change without even knowing you are changing.

3. Discover Your Passion

What is your passion? What do you love to do? I think we all have passions, but as we go through our lives they become stifled and simply die. From all the successful people I have studied, met or read about they all have one thing in common? These people have a strong drive to pursue their passion. They have an energy and enthusiasm for life. They keep going and don’t become discouraged by set backs or failures. Your passion could be a hobby, a sport or an activity you loved to do as a child. Pursuing your passion fuels your fire, which motivates and inspires you to go on.

4. Destination To Pursue

What is your current destination? You would not get on a flight, not knowing where your final destination was going to be, unless of course you were on a mystery flight! How many people do you know who go through life with no flight plan at all? Take some time to think about where are you going in the next 12 months, 2 years, 5 years or the next 10 years? Have you mapped out your flight plan?

5. Design Your Plan

Once you know your destination, then you need to have a month-by-month plan to follow. What are you doing this month to pursue your goals? Every task or goal broken down into small steps becomes easier to achieve over time. If you remember to put these small steps in place it will make a huge difference to your level of focus and commitment.

6. Discipline To Just Do It

Good intentions and just talking about it won’t make it happen for you. Sooner or later you need to take action. You need to be disciplined to follow through with your plan of action. The great by-product of being disciplined is that our self-esteem is enhanced. What action steps can you take today to put your action plan into place?

7. Develop Yourself

If you don’t spend time, energy and money developing yourself, then you are a poor judge of a good investment. What have you done in the last 12 months to develop your skills and enhance your knowledge? Jim Rohn has a great quote, “Formal education will make you a living, but self education will make you a fortune”.

8. Determination to Achieve

Whenever you set a goal, you will be challenged by life. Roadblocks will be put in front of you to test you, to see if you are really serious about the goals or dreams. This is when you need to be determined to achieve what you have set out to accomplish. The important thing here to remember is, that it is OK is stop and rest and celebrate where you have come from. Sometimes stopping and ‘smelling the roses’ gives you back the enthusiasm and drive to continue on with your journey. You determine whether the roadblock will be a setback or simply a stepping-stone!

As adults we don't stop enough and think about where we are going. We sometimes are too busy thinking about our family, our team and our businesses. I hope these 8 keys to pursuing your passion have made you think about where you are in your life now and where you want to be in the future. Give something back to yourself, so you can reap the rewards for years to come.
